An old video showing the late Ghana Immigration Officer, Stephen King Amoah, and his friend Bright Aweh, who allegedly orchestrated his death, watching an Asante Kotoko match has surfaced online, adding a sombre layer to the tragedy surrounding his death.

The footage, which has gone viral on social media, captures Stephen and Bright, who were known to be close friends and ardent Kotoko supporters, deeply engrossed in the game at the stadium.

In the video, the two appear disappointed as Kotoko trail by three goals to nil, with Stephen, dressed in a blue shirt and army green shorts, regretting attending the match.

The pair is seen seated with a woman carrying a baby and another friend, highlighting their close bond before events took a tragic turn.

Stephen Amoah was reported missing on July 4, 2025, after leaving his Ashongman Estate residence to meet Bright over an alleged GH¢200,000 debt.

His charred body was discovered five days later in a gutter near GBC Satellite, Accra.

Aweh has since been arrested as the prime suspect and is under investigation by the Accra Regional Police Command, which has pledged to unravel the full circumstances behind the gruesome murder.

The haunting video has sparked fresh outrage online, with many citizens blaming Bright for allegedly luring Stephen to his death despite their apparent friendship.

The police have urged the public to provide any information that could help bring all those involved to justice.
